Understanding Property Disputes for NRIs

Property disputes can arise due to various reasons, such as inheritance issues, illegal possession, fraudulent transactions, lease disputes, encroachment, and more. NRIs may find it challenging to resolve these disputes from abroad, as they may not have direct access to the property or may face difficulties understanding the legal proceedings in India. This is where the expertise of NRI property lawyers in Sector 38 Chandigarh becomes crucial.

These lawyers have extensive knowledge of property laws in India, including the Transfer of Property Act, the Registration Act, and the Real Estate (Regulation and Development) Act. They can provide valuable advice and representation to NRIs, ensuring their rights are protected and helping them navigate through the legal processes.

Services Offered by NRI Property Lawyers in Sector 38 Chandigarh

NRI property lawyers in Sector 38 Chandigarh offer a comprehensive range of services to assist NRIs in managing their property disputes effectively. These services include:

  • Legal Consultation: Lawyers provide detailed consultations to NRIs, helping them understand their rights and legal options in property disputes. They analyze the specific case details and provide tailored advice to protect the NRI’s interests.
  • Property Documentation: Lawyers assist NRIs in drafting and reviewing legal documents related to property transactions, such as sale deeds, gift deeds, lease agreements, and more. They ensure that all necessary legal requirements are met and that the rights of the NRI are adequately safeguarded.
  • Property Due Diligence: Lawyers conduct thorough due diligence on the property to identify any potential legal issues or disputes. They verify property ownership, title deeds, encumbrances, and other relevant documents to ensure that the NRI’s investment is secure.
  • Property Dispute Resolution: Lawyers represent NRIs in property dispute cases, whether through negotiation, mediation, or litigation. They strive to achieve a favorable outcome for their clients, protecting their property rights and resolving disputes efficiently.
  • Property Management: Lawyers also offer property management services to NRIs, taking care of property-related tasks such as rent collection, maintenance, tenant disputes, and more. This service ensures that NRIs can effectively manage their properties in India, even from a distance.
